【 摘 要 】
Additivity rules are employed to estimate electron production cross sections for proton collisions with nucleobases and amino acids at collision energies 10 keV ≤ E ≤ 2 MeV. Total and differential cross sections agree with the available theoretical and experimental cross sections, and the method can be easily applied to estimate electron production cross sections for collisions with other biomolecules.
